Cépages
80% Pinot Noir 2018
20% Chardonnay 2018
2018 harvest

Années
2018

Vinification
Only the first press juice (“tête de cuvée”) is used
72% aged in oak barrels
28% vinified in stainless steel tanks
Malolactic fermentation not encouraged
Cold stabilization
Tangential filtration
Bottled in July 2019
Cellared under cork with wire staples
Aged in the cellar for a minimum of 60 months
Released 12 months after disgorgement

Dosage
0,65 g/L – Extra-Brut

The vintage is the choice of an exceptional year in which only a selection of the first crus of Chardonnay and Pinot Noir will enter the composition of this blend. On the nose, it will be very expressive and will deliver flattering floral scents, notes of vanilla apple pie and pears. Once tasted, it offers us generous flavors of dried fruits in the middle of the mouth and a clean and persistent finish. A rare and exceptional wine that expresses the character of a year in the William Saintot style.
